Abstract
This text presents one of the options proposed for the Master’s thesis research of the graduate program of Production Engineering of the Federal University of Santa Maria (UFSM, Brazil). The aim of this work is to demonstrate the development of advanced cycles for milling, through the use of point extraction of 3D geometric entities defined by CAD, to help in the automatic generation of CN codes, for cutting and finishing operations as a CAD/CAM system. With this aim, we used AutoLISP language and the platform of AutoCAD2000®. The CN program was used in the milling of a matrix, associated to a solid, generated by point webs, in a CNC Milling Center. The results show that the use of the system is feasible for small and medium-sized companies.
